Journal: Stem Cell Research & Therapy
Article Title: Small blood stem cells for enhancing early osseointegration formation on dental implants: a human phase I safety study
doi: 10.1186/s13287-021-02461-z
Figure Lengend Snippet: Purification and characterization of SB cells from human peripheral blood. A SB cells were presented using the DAPI positive staining (red arrow). WBC, yellow arrow. Bar = 10 μm. B The ratio of CD61 − Lin − cells in the SB mixture was analyzed by a flow cytometer. C The ratio of Lgr5 + cells in SB mixture or CD61 − Lin − fraction was analyzed by a flow cytometer. D SB cell morphology was analyzed by TEM. Red dotted line, nucleus; Red arrow, mitochondria. Bar = 2 μm

Journal: Nature Immunology
Article Title: Unconventional human CD61 pairing with CD103 promotes TCR signaling and antigen-specific T cell cytotoxicity
doi: 10.1038/s41590-024-01802-3
Figure Lengend Snippet: a , Network plot showing clustering of enriched proteins in cancer-specific CD103 + T cell clones ( n = 2 patients’ paired T cell clones). Highlighted circles indicative of proteins likely associated with immunity. b , Heat map showing selected proteins enriched in both CD103 + NY-ESO-1-specific and SSX-2-specific T cell clones but downregulated in both CD103 − T cell clones. Cytotoxic T cell (CTL) CD103 + T cell clone is shown in teal and CD103 − T cell clone is shown in orange. Antigen (Ag) specificity: NY-ESO-1-specific T cell clones (pink), SSX-2-specific T cell clones (green). Expression level by log 2 fold-change (FC) values, with a gradient of red to blue. c , Graph showing the frequency of CD61 + cells (of total CD103 + TILs) by flow cytometry (right y axis), and the CD61 + CD103 + co-located TILs by IHC (left y axis), of each patient with NSCLC. n 1 IHC = 31 patients; n 2 flow cytometry = 19 patients. Diamonds represent the area of CD61 + CD103 + co-located TILs by IHC. d , e , Percentage of CD61 + CD103 + and CD61 − CD103 + T cells of paired peripheral blood, paratumor tissue and tumor tissue by flow cytometry plots and a line plot. n = 19 patients. *** P < 0.001, one-way analysis of variance (ANOVA) with Tukey’s multiple-comparison test. P value (tumor versus paratumor): 0.0009, P value (tumor versus peripheral blood): 0.0003. f , Histograms showing CD61 expression on paired CD103 + and CD103 − cancer-specific T cell lines ( n = 7 patients). Gray represents CD103 + T cell lines, and light red represents CD103 − T cell lines. n = 3 independent experiments with consistent results.

Journal: Nature Immunology
Article Title: Unconventional human CD61 pairing with CD103 promotes TCR signaling and antigen-specific T cell cytotoxicity
doi: 10.1038/s41590-024-01802-3
Figure Lengend Snippet: a , Overlaid flow cytometry histograms showing downregulation of CD61 expression following serial CD61 siRNA treatment (+25 nM, or 50 nM, or 100 nM treatment) on WT CD61 + T cell (of patient 1). The fifth histogram shows the abrogation of CD61 expression on CD61 KO T cell (dark red) following CRISPR-Cas9 editing of the CD61 gene on WT CD61 + T cell clone (grey). Note the CD61 KO T cell derived from a starting population of 100% CD61 positive cells. The sixth histogram shows WT CD61 + T cell transfected with non-targeting RNPs as control, showing no changes in the CD61 expression. CRISPR-Cas9-mediated CD61 KO T cell demonstrated consistent CD61 abrogation across 4 passages of T cell expansion. b , Overlaid flow cytometry histograms showing phosphorylation level of Zap70 (pY292) on WT CD61 + T cell clone, WT CD61 + T clone treated with 25 nM, 50 nM or 100 nM siRNA, CD61 KO T cell clone, WT CD61 + T cell clone treated with anti-CD61 blocking antibody (PM6/13) and WT CD61 − T cell clone (of patient 1). c , Histogram plots showing Zap70 (pY292) phosphorylation level on CD61 + T cell lines, from 7 different cancer patients following either αCD61 neutralising antibody treatment, IgG isotype control treatment, or no treatment (four patients with NY-ESO-1-specific, and one patient each with SSX-2-specific, Tyrosinase-specific and Melan-A-specific). d . Schematic diagram of in vitro tumour growth assay, with NOD.SCID mice xenografted with NY-ESO-1 + HCT116 tumour at day 0 before adoptive transferred with WT CD61 + or CD61 - T clones (derived from patient 1) at day 2, day 8 and day 14. Tumor volume measurements were taken at intervals, at Day 7, 10, 13, 16 and 20 post xenografts.

Journal: Nature Immunology
Article Title: Unconventional human CD61 pairing with CD103 promotes TCR signaling and antigen-specific T cell cytotoxicity
doi: 10.1038/s41590-024-01802-3
Figure Lengend Snippet: a , Bar plot of CD107a MFI between NY-ESO-1-specific WT CD61 + , CD61 siRNA-treated , CD61 KO and WT CD61 − T cell clones (from patient 1) following activation with antigenic cancer cells, by flow cytometry. ♦, WT CD61 + T cell clone; •, WT CD61 siRNA-treated T cell clone, ♠, WT CD61 KO T cell clone; ♣, WT CD61 − T cell clone. b , Horizontal bar graph showing CD107a MFI on CD61 + T cell lines following αCD61 neutralizing antibody treatment, IgG isotype control treatment or no treatment ( n = 7 patients), by flow cytometry. P values: (patient 1: 0.00078, patient 2: 0.00089, patient 3: 0.0099, patient 4: 0.0053, patient 5: 0.0057, patient 6: 0.033, patient 7: 0.021). c , Line plot showing the percentage of cancer cell death, following co-culture with NY-ESO-1-specific WT CD61 + , CD61 siRNA-treated , CD61 KO or WT CD61 − T cell clones (from patient 1). d , Horizontal bar graph showing the percentage of cancer cell death, following co-culture with CD61 + T cell lines after αCD61 neutralizing antibody treatment, IgG isotype control treatment or no treatment ( n = 7 patients). P values: (patient 1: 0.0078, patient 2: 0.0043, patient 3: 0.0097, patient 4: 0.047, patient 5: 0.049, patient 6: 0.04, patient 7: 0.007). e , Kinetic analysis of mouse tumor volume after adoptive transfer of either WT CD61 + or WT CD61 − T cell clones (patient 1). The arrows show the timepoints of T cell injections. f , g , Dot plots of mouse tumor volume after the 2nd (day 10, P value: 0.048) or 3rd (day 16, P value: 0.0089) T cell injection of either WT CD61 + (black box) or WT CD61 − (white box) T cell clones (from patient 1). h , Kaplan–Meier survival curves of patients with SCM and patients with stage 1 LC using TCGA dataset. Patient groups: (i) patients with CD61 + CD103 + CD8 + CD3 + samples (G1, light red), or (ii) patients with CD61 − CD103 + CD8 + CD3 + samples (G2, light blue). The starting number of patients with SCM analyzed: n G1 = 16 patients, n G2 = 122 patients. The starting number of patients with LC analyzed: n G1 = 85 patients, n G2 = 22 patients. One-way ANOVA, with Tukey’s multiple-comparison test. a , c . n = 3 independent experiments. b , d . n = 7 patients examined over three independent experiments. e – g , n +WT CD61+ T cells = 8 mice, n +WT CD61 − T cells = 10 mice. a – g , Data are presented as the median ± s.e.m., denoted as *** P < 0.001, ** P < 0.01, * P < 0.05, with either one-way ANOVA with Tukey’s multiple-comparison tests ( a – e ) or two-tailed t- test with Wilcoxon adjustment ( f and g ).

Journal: Nature Immunology
Article Title: Unconventional human CD61 pairing with CD103 promotes TCR signaling and antigen-specific T cell cytotoxicity
doi: 10.1038/s41590-024-01802-3
Figure Lengend Snippet: a , Expression of cytolytic molecules (granulysin, granzyme M, granzyme B), degranulation marker CD107a, chemokines (CCL5, XCL2) and cytokines (TNF, IFN-γ) between CD61 + and CD61 − TILs, by representative flow cytometry plots of 1 patient (patient 7). b , Dot plots of the average MFI and frequency of cytolytic molecules, cytokines and chemokines, by flow cytometry. c , Dot plot showing the percentage of CD61 + TILs expressing granulysin and granzyme M following ex vivo αCD61 neutralizing antibody treatment or no treatment ex vivo. P value granulysin: 0.00021, P value granzyme M: 0.045. d , Line plot on the frequency of combinatorial effector signatures positive (IFN-γ + TNF + CCL5 + XCL2 + granzyme M + granzyme B + granulysin + ) cells between CD61 + and CD61 − TILs. P value: 0.00087. e , The frequency of CD61 + CD103 + CD8 + co-located cells or CD61 − CD103 + CD8 + co-located cells present within the tumor body, clustering around the tumor body, or further from the tumor body, by IHC. Data are presented as the median ± s.e.m. P value (within tumor islets): 0.0009, P value (further from islets): 0.00078. f , Line plot on the frequency of cells with tumor-reactive combinatorial markers expression (CD39 + CD103 + ) between CD61 + and CD61 − TILs. P value: 0.00074. c – f , *** P < 0.001, * P < 0.05; one-way ANOVA with Tukey’s multiple-comparison test ( c and e ) or two-tailed t- test with Wilcoxon adjustment ( d and f ). b – f , n = 19 patients. mAb, monoclonal antibody.
